Output c61edb60ab0fe35a87b6f9d51e3c81ff186ee51a21954ed0945d2e44dc307bbf:0

value
33180572
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08888c71ba2f24eb738ed222b37a98bdb794b59c OP_EQUAL
address
32U8ueCX5fwfZoAnMVjR6HQGuPBqLDaF6v
transaction
c61edb60ab0fe35a87b6f9d51e3c81ff186ee51a21954ed0945d2e44dc307bbf
confirmations
436487
spent
true